Benharmach Doubles

Level 14 : 1,200/2,400, 300 ante

Zakaria had previously doubled up his short stack, but the Spaniard then lost most of it back to Mouad Benharmach. Anas Tadini said "if you fold, I call his shove" to the table neighbor and Zakaria's {A-Spades}{9-Spades} failed to get there against Benharmach's {7-Spades}{7-Diamonds}.

The board ran out {K-Clubs}{4-Spades}{2-Hearts}{8-Clubs}{2-Diamonds} and Benharmach doubled for 63,400.

From Hero to Zero

Level 14 : 1,200/2,400, 300 ante

Mouad Benharmach had just doubled up, now he is gone and the chips went straight back to Zakaria! "He has been given the chips away, said he had something to do still," Anas Tadini joked.

Tadini then defended his big blind against a raise to 5,000 by Anthony Rodrigues and checked the flop {A-Hearts}{4-Diamonds}{5-Spades}. On the {5-Clubs} turn, Tadini check-called a small continuation bet and checked again the {2-Hearts} river. Rodrigues checked behind and Tadini announced a straight before showing {A-Clubs}{3-Clubs} to win the pot.

Compte's Count is Zero

Level 14 : 1,200/2,400, 300 ante

Andre Vieira Andrade opened from under the gun, Mathieu Papineau three-bet from one seat over and Sebastien Compte then four-bet shoved for 50,000 out of the big blind with {A-}{Q-}. Andrade folded and later claimed he had ace-queen as well whereas Papineau snapped with {A-Clubs}{K-Clubs}.

There was no surprise on the board and Compte's stack was reduced to zero.

Boatman Makes Things Complicated and Easy

Level 14 : 1,200/2,400, 300 ante

Barny Boatman just flat-called but tossed in a chip worth 5,000. Houcine El Otmani called the 2,400 and the big blind then tossed in a 5,000 chip as well. Floor was called and the latter was ruled to be a raise to 5,000. Boatman called, as did El Otmani. On the flop {K-Hearts}{8-Clubs}{6-Clubs}, the action was checked to Boatman and his tiny bet of 5,000 won the pot.

Torino No es Bonito

Level 14 : 1,200/2,400, 300 ante

Marc Vadella opened to 6,000, Torito Sanchez then shoved for 43,800 from the cutoff and Riccardo Giacalone then called out of the small blind. Pieyre Maggi reluctantly folded, then saying he had pocket tens. Vadella reshoved and Giacalone tank-folded after time was called on him.

Sanchez: {8-Diamonds}{8-Clubs}
Vadella: {A-Diamonds}{A-Spades}

The board ran out {A-Hearts}{10-Diamonds}{2-Spades}{Q-Spades}{J-Clubs} and Vadella scored another big pot.

Andrade Wins a Flip

Level 14 : 1,200/2,400, 300 ante

Dominique Terzian raised to 5,300 and Andre Vieira Andrade then moved all in for 42,000 from one seat over. The action folded to big stack Abdenbi Abida and he flat-called to get everyone else out of the way.

Andrade: {A-Hearts}{Q-Spades}
Abida: {7-Hearts}{7-Clubs}

The board ran out {5-Clubs}{4-Clubs}{2-Hearts}{Q-Diamonds}{2-Diamonds} and the queen on the turn saved the Portuguese.

Biague Shoves Into Tadini

Level 15 : 1,500/3,000, 400 ante

Until the {K-Hearts}{8-Spades}{7-Spades}{5-Diamonds}{6-Spades} river, a pot of what appeared to be 100,000 chips had emerged and Anas Tadini fired 20,000 out of the small blind. His sole opponent, Mathieu Biague in early position, then moved all in and Tadini asked for a count. It was 88,700 in total and Tadini asked the dealer to pull in his bet.

Another minute passed and the start-of-the-day leader eventually folded.
